Samson Young wins inaugural BMW Art Journey Prize

award · 2026-05-01

Samson Young, a Hong Kong-based composer and artist, has won the inaugural BMW Art Journey Prize, awarded in partnership with Art Basel. His project explores the relationship between bells and warfare, prompting him to travel to various countries, including Myanmar, Kenya, and the UK. Young aims to create an extensive archive of bell sounds, referred to as 'bell sound sketches,' alongside crafting new bronze bells and composing a special piece for bell-ringers and an orchestra. His inspiration stems from the historical repurposing of bells into cannons during conflicts and their return to peaceful instruments thereafter.

Key facts

  • Samson Young is a Hong Kong-based composer and artist.
  • He won the inaugural BMW Art Journey Prize.
  • The prize is a collaboration with Art Basel.
  • His project explores the relationship between bells and conflict.
  • He will travel to Myanmar, Kenya, Austria, Cologne, Morocco, Sicily, South Korea, Australia, the UK, and the US.
  • He will notate and record sounds of historically resonant bells.
  • The project will produce an archive of bell recordings, bell sound sketches, new bronze bells, and a musical composition.
  • Young notes that cannons and bells are made of the same materials, with bells being melted for war and recast from weapons in peace.
